The Role of Software Providers

The quality and reliability of the games themselves are often directly tied to the software providers that develop them. Industry leaders, such as NetEnt, Microgaming, and Playtech, are known for their innovative game design, cutting-edge graphics, and rigorous testing procedures. These providers adhere to strict regulatory standards, ensuring that their games are fair and transparent. Partnering with reputable software providers is a clear indicator of a platform’s commitment to responsible gaming and player protection. The use of Random Number Generators (RNGs) is vital to ensure the integrity of the game outcomes, and these RNGs must be independently audited and certified.

Platforms utilizing a variety of providers tend to offer a more diverse and engaging gaming experience. Different providers specialize in different types of games, and by aggregating content from multiple sources, a platform can cater to a wider range of player preferences. It's important to look for platforms that clearly display the software providers they work with, as this provides a level of transparency and accountability. Players should also research the reputation of these providers independently to ensure they are dealing with trusted and established names in the industry.

Navigating Bonus Structures and Promotions

Online gaming platforms frequently utilize bonus structures and promotions to attract and retain players. These can range from welcome bonuses for new sign-ups to loyalty rewards for regular players. Understanding the terms and conditions associated with these bonuses is paramount, as they often come with wagering requirements and other restrictions. Wagering requirements dictate the amount of money a player must bet before they can withdraw any winnings derived from a bonus. Failure to meet these requirements can result in the forfeiture of bonus funds and any associated winnings. It’s important to carefully examine the fine print to avoid any unpleasant surprises.

Promotions can take many forms, including free spins, deposit matches, and cashback offers. Deposit matches require players to deposit funds into their account, and the platform will then match that deposit with a bonus percentage. Free spins allow players to spin the reels of a slot game without wagering their own money. Cashback offers provide a percentage of losses back to the player as a bonus. The value of a promotion is not always immediately apparent, and it’s essential to compare different offers and consider their respective terms and conditions.

Understanding Wagering Requirements

Wagering requirements are arguably the most important aspect of any bonus offer. They represent the number of times a player must wager the bonus amount (and sometimes the deposit amount as well) before they can withdraw any winnings. For example, a bonus with a 30x wagering requirement means that a player must wager 30 times the bonus amount before they can make a withdrawal. Lower wagering requirements are generally more favorable to players, as they reduce the amount of money that must be wagered before winnings can be accessed.

Players should also be aware of game weighting, which refers to the percentage of each wager that counts towards the wagering requirement. Some games, such as slots, typically contribute 100% towards the wagering requirement, while others, such as table games, may contribute only 10% or 20%. This means that it will take longer to meet the wagering requirement when playing games with lower contributions. Carefully considering game weighting is crucial when choosing which games to play while attempting to fulfill a bonus's requirements.

Assessing Security and Payment Options

Security is of paramount importance when engaging with any online gaming platform. Players must entrust the platform with their personal and financial information, and it is essential that this information is protected through robust security measures. Look for platforms that utilize SSL (Secure Socket Layer) encryption to safeguard data transmitted between the player’s device and the platform's servers. SSL encryption ensures that sensitive information, such as credit card details and passwords, is encrypted and unreadable to unauthorized parties. Furthermore, reputable platforms will hold licenses from respected regulatory bodies, which enforce stringent security standards.

The availability of secure and convenient payment options is also a critical factor. Platforms should offer a variety of payment methods, including credit cards, debit cards, e-wallets (such as PayPal and Skrill), and bank transfers. Each payment method has its own advantages and disadvantages, such as processing times and transaction fees. Players should choose a payment method that is both secure and convenient for their needs. It's also important to check the platform’s withdrawal policies, as some platforms may have limitations on the amount of money that can be withdrawn at any given time.

Two-Factor Authentication and Responsible Gaming

Two-factor auth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of security to a player’s account. With 2FA enabled, players are required to provide a second form of verification, such as a code sent to their mobile phone, in addition to their password. This makes it significantly more difficult for unauthorized individuals to access their account, even if they have obtained their password. Platforms that offer 2FA demonstrate a commitment to player security.

Responsible gaming tools are also essential features of a reputable platform. These tools allow players to set deposit limits, wagering limits, and loss limits. They can also enable self-exclusion, which prevents players from accessing the platform for a specified period. These features empower players to maintain control over their gaming habits and prevent problem gambling. Platforms that prioritize responsible gaming demonstrate a commitment to player well-being.
